Insight into the action mechanism of Ce4+ doping in improving cycling stability of LiNi0.5Mn1.5O4 from internal stress and structure stability

Published in 2024 at "Ionics"

DOI: 10.1007/s11581-024-05438-z

Abstract: The higher requirements for power sources in electric vehicles promote the further research on high voltage cathode material LiNi0.5Mn1.5O4(LNMO), especially for its cycle stability. As previously reported, doping has achieved some promotion in enhancing cycle… read more here.
